🏢 About Modo Energy
Modo Energy is a fast-growing data analytics startup at the forefront of the renewable energy transition, specializing in optimizing grid-scale battery storage. Their unique focus on BESS (Battery Energy Storage Systems) revenue modelling and AI-driven insights sets them apart, offering a chance to work on cutting-edge technology that directly impacts the decarbonization of the grid.

📝 Tips for Applying to Modo Energy
Tailor your resume to highlight experience with BESS or energy storage modelling, even if from academic projects or internships.
Showcase a project where you used AI (e.g., trained a model or built a workflow) to solve a real data problem—mention Python and SQL explicitly.
In your cover letter, demonstrate curiosity about Modo’s AI analyst Ko and propose a specific dataset you'd train it on.
Research Modo’s current products (e.g., Modo Terminal) and mention how you’d improve a specific feature.
If possible, include a link to a portfolio or GitHub with relevant code, especially if it involves energy data or AI workflows.
